Output ecc29b6135998513704ff6e1205e2d3d3918d0479bb48ff8e0a5e1ef61875c89:0

value
3106
script pubkey
OP_0 OP_PUSHBYTES_32 8709bf70c91dac61b410b11def97c32d79d15ae0c0ad11ca94fc6be71f2b566a
address
bc1qsuym7uxfrkkxrdqskyw7l97r94uazkhqczk3rj55l347w8et2e4qztchhs
transaction
ecc29b6135998513704ff6e1205e2d3d3918d0479bb48ff8e0a5e1ef61875c89
spent
true